Course Details
- Understanding Crisis and its Impact on Mental Health
- The Role of a Therapist in Crisis Management
- Developing a Crisis Intervention Plan
- Strategies for Effective Communication during Crisis
- Ethical Considerations in Crisis Management for Therapy
- Trauma-Informed Approach to Crisis Management
- Cognitive Behavioral Techniques for Crisis Intervention
- Suicide Risk Assessment and Prevention in Crisis Management
- Working with Families and Support Systems during Crisis
- Self-Care and Burnout Prevention for Therapists in Crisis Management
Career Path
The Executive Certificate in Crisis Management for Therapy is a valuable credential for mental health professionals seeking to specialize in crisis management.
This certificate program equips students with the necessary skills to work in high-stress environments, such as disaster response and critical incident management.
The demand for crisis management therapists is on the rise, with a growing need for mental health professionals who can provide support and therapy to individuals and communities affected by crises.
According to our research, 75% of the roles in this field are for crisis management therapists.
Moreover, emergency responders with mental health training are also in demand, with 15% of the roles in this field seeking professionals who can provide mental health support to emergency responders and their families.
Finally, 10% of the roles in this field are for mental health professionals who can work in crisis management at the organizational level.
In terms of salary ranges, crisis management therapists can earn between Β£35,000 and Β£50,000 per year in the UK.
However, those with more experience and specialized skills can earn up to Β£60,000 per year.
Emergency responders with mental health training can earn between Β£25,000 and Β£40,000 per year, while mental health professionals working in crisis management at the organizational level can earn between Β£40,000 and Β£70,000 per year.
